body         {background-color:#E6EBE6; margin:0; padding:0; border-width:0;}
img          { border:0}
td           { font-size: 10pt;}
a            { font-size: 10pt;}
.red15       {font-size: 15px;color: #FF0000;font-weight: bold;}
.tlh20       { font-size: 10pt; line-height:20pt; }
.tlh18       { font-size: 10pt; line-height:18pt; }
.tlh14       { font-size: 10pt; line-height:14pt; }
.t8          { font-size: 8pt;  line-height:9pt;  }
.t9          { font-size: 9pt ; }
.t9px        { font-size: 9px ; }

.t11         { font-size: 11pt; }
.t11b        { font-size: 11pt; font-weight: bold; }
.t11br       { font-size: 11pt; font-weight: bold; color:#FF3300;}
.t11bw       { font-size: 11pt; font-weight: bold; color: #ffffff; }
.t12         { font-size: 12pt;}
.t12b        { font-size: 12pt;font-weight: bold; }
.t14br       { font-size: 14pt;font-weight: bold; color:#FF3300;}

.lk           {font-size: 10pt; color:#222222; }
.lk a:link    {font-size: 10pt; color:#222222; text-decoration: none;}
.lk a:active  {color:#50B450; }
.lk a:hover   {color:#50B450; text-decoration: underline;}
.lk a:visited {text-decoration: none;}

.lk2           {font-size: 10pt;}
.lk2 a         {font-size: 10pt; color:#005000; text-decoration: none;}
.lk2 a:active  {color:#50B450;}
.lk2 a:hover   {color:#50B450; text-decoration: underline;}
.lk2 a:visited {text-decoration: none;}

.footer           {font-size: 12px; color: #ffffff; padding:3px;}
.footer td        {font-size: 12px; color: #ffffff; padding:3px;}
.footer a:link    {font-size: 12px; color: #ffffff; padding:3px; text-decoration: none;}
.footer a:active  {color:#C8DCC8; text-decoration: none;}
.footer a:hover   {color:#C8DCC8; text-decoration: underline;}
.footer a:visited {text-decoration: none;}

#bc1          { background-color:#005000;}
#bc2          { background-color:#146E14;}
#br2          { background-color:#FFFFFF; border: 1px solid #146E14;}
#bc3          { background-color:#C8F0C8;}
#bc4          { background-color:#E6A08C;}
#ip           { border-color:#C8B4A0; border-width:1px; border-style:solid;}
#scr       {font-size:12px; line-height:16px; width:240px; height:240px; border-style:solid; border-width:1px; border-color:#EBC8B4;}


/*------------------ 
hanbai_soft.html
muryo_kantei.html
 ----------------- */
#bc_waku {
border: 1px solid #146E14;
width:800px;
text-align: left;
background-color:#fff;
background-image: url(img/logo_bc.jpg); background-position: 0px 0px; background-repeat: no-repeat;
}
#bc_waku .title{
font-family: 'ＤＨＰ平成明朝体W7', 'ＭＳ ゴシック'; 
font-size: 22px; 
color: #005000;
text-align: center;
line-height:300%; 
}
#bc_waku .titler{
font-size: 30px; 
color: red;
text-align: center;
line-height:240%; 
}
#main {
line-height:180%; 
font-size: 14px;
padding: 10px 100px;
}
#main .point{
font-size: 18px;
}
.ss {
font-size: 12px;
}
.red{
color: #FF0000;font-weight: normal;
}
.imgw{
border: 1px solid #e0e0e0;
}
#main_box table {
border-top: 1px solid #ffcc00;
border-left: 1px solid #ffcc00;
margin: 0px; padding: 0px;
}
#main_box td {
border-right: 1px solid #ffcc00;
border-bottom: 1px solid #ffcc00;
margin: 0px; padding: 6px;
font-size: 14px;
}
#main_box th {
border-right: 1px solid #ffcc00;
border-bottom: 1px solid #ffcc00;
margin: 0px; padding: 6px;
font-size: 14px;
background-color: #ffffcc;
text-align: left;
}

